Embodiment 1

[0027] Example 1 : 20% Bacillus thuringiensis · metaflumizone suspension concentrate.

[0028] According to Bacillus thuringiensis 2%, metaflumizone 18%, mineral oil (solvent) 10%, naphthalene (penetrant) 2%, methyl naphthalene sulfonate sodium formaldehyde condensate (dispersant) 5%, agricultural milk 0203B (surface Active agent) 6%, white carbon black (filler) 4%, magnesium aluminum silicate (stabilizer) 0.5%, ethylene glycol (antifreeze) 3%, tributyl phosphate (defoamer) 1.5%, detox Make up to 100% with ionized water.

[0029] The above formula is pre-crushed according to the proportion, then added to a sand mill for grinding, and prepared after high-shear mixing to prepare a 20% Bacillus thuringiensis · metaflumizone suspension concentrate.

Embodiment 2

[0030] Example 2 : 20% Bacillus thuringiensis · metaflumizone wettable powder.

[0031] According to Bacillus thuringiensis 5%, metaflumizone 15%, fatty alcohol polyoxyethylene ether (penetrant) 2%, sodium lauryl sulfate (surfactant) 2%, white carbon black (filler) 8%, Sodium lignosulfonate (dispersant) 5%, bentonite (filler) to make up to 100%.

[0032] The above formula is coarsely pulverized in proportion, put into a mixer and mixed evenly, and then jet pulverized to obtain 20% Bacillus thuringiensis Metaflumizone wettable powder.

Embodiment 3

[0033] Example 3 : Control efficacy test of Plutella xylostella.

[0034]Use 20% Bacillus thuringiensis · metaflumizone suspension concentrate (Example 1) to control Plutella xylostella, apply the pesticide at the peak growth stage of Plutella xylostella larvae, and spray evenly with water. 32000IU / mg Bacillus thuringiensis wettable powder and 24% metaflumizone suspension were used as control agents. A total of 4 pesticide treatments were set up in the test, and each treatment was repeated 4 times. The insect population base was investigated before spraying, and the control effect was investigated 3 days, 5 days, and 10 days after spraying. The test results are shown in Table 2.

Abstract

The invention discloses a pesticide composition containing agritol and metaflumizone. The pesticide composition comprises common auxiliaries, the agritol and the metaflumizone, wherein the weight part ratio of the agritol to the metaflumizone is 20:1-1:20, and the weight sum of the agritol and the metaflumizone accounts for 1 to 60 percent of the weight percentage of the pesticide composition. The auxiliaries are one kind or several kinds of materials from solvents, emulsifying agents, wetting agents, stabilizing agents, dispersing agents, thickening agents, pH regulating agents, defoaming agents, antifreezing agents and fillings. The pesticide composition is used for preventing and treating crop lepidoptera type insects, and has the advantages that the quick acting effect and the persistence are better than those of single dosages, in addition, the use dosage of pesticide is reduced, the pesticide consumption cost is reduced, and the comprehensive treatment of environment protection and agricultural insects is favorably realized.

technical field [0001] The pesticide composition involved in the invention uses bacillus thuringiensis and metaflumizone as active ingredients, and is used for preventing and controlling lepidopteran pests of crops. Background technique [0002] The problem of resistance to agricultural pests is a global problem and has always been a key topic of concern to agricultural science and technology workers. With the continuation of chemical pest control year after year, the increase in the use of pesticides and the unscientific use of pesticides, the resistance of pests is becoming more and more serious, and the types of resistant pests are increasing. Especially the lepidopteran pests that seriously damage agricultural production have a high degree of resistance and relatively fast development of resistance.
